Chai comes from the Hindi word meaning tea (so saying “Chai tea” is a bit redundant). In Western cuisine, Chai often follows the recipes roots, using a black tea mixed with spices and milk. However, in most coffee shops and tea stores, it’s also common to come across extra sweet Chai varieties, usually in latte-form. At its roots, though, Chai is fragrant and spicy tea, or Masalai chai.

 

We use Darjeeling Tea in our CBD Chai Tea. Darjeeling Tea is cultivated from Darjeeling or Kalimpong Districts in West Bengal, India. It has an earthy aroma and a full-bodied flavor. Meaning Land of the Thunderbolt, it originally is derived from the Tibetan words Dorge. Darjeeling is a black tea made from younger leaves and buds which contain more caffeine than older and more mature tea leaves. It shares many of the same benefits of black tea. Like Assam, Darjeeling is rich in antioxidants, flavonoids, and other vitamins and minerals.
